What is the definition of 'order & sequence'?

Back

A type of writing that presents information in chronological order, showing the order in which events happen.

What are clue words that indicate 'problem & solution'?

Back

Words like threat, difficulty, possibility, and hope signal a problem and its potential solutions.

What does 'compare & contrast' mean?

Back

A type of writing that examines the similarities and differences between two or more subjects.

What is an example of 'problem & solution' writing?

Back

A text that discusses car accidents caused by distracted driving and presents a product that disables cell phones in cars as a solution.

What is the definition of 'cause & effect'?

Back

A type of writing that explains how one event (the cause) leads to another event (the effect).

Give an example of 'order & sequence' in writing.

Back

A recipe that lists the steps to make a cake in the order they should be followed.

What are some common clue words for 'cause & effect'?

Back

Words like because, therefore, as a result, and due to indicate a cause and its effect.
